Blocking internal Ip's

How do I block (CISCO 1700 router) an IP on my LAN? And also an external IP.

And is it possible to redirect the requesting program on the LAN to a particular url through the router?

hi masoftheund ,

to block IPs going outside or coming inside your network, i think you need to use extended access-lists ,

formatting link
but, you have to be careful using them, cause they might cause you some problems if you dont understand how it works.

regarding traffic redirection, you can do that with route map, or with static nat
